One frequent complaint that Amazon customers encounter is regarding late or undelivered packages. Despite Amazon’s reputation for fast and reliable delivery, sometimes packages can go astray or get delayed due to various reasons such as shipping errors, weather conditions, or logistical issues. If you find yourself in this frustrating situation, the first step is to track your package using the tracking number provided by Amazon. In many cases, the issue can be resolved by simply contacting Amazon’s customer service and providing them with the necessary information. They will initiate an investigation and help you locate your package or offer a suitable solution, such as a replacement or refund.
Another complaint that customers often have is receiving damaged or defective items. While Amazon takes measures to ensure the quality of products sold on its platform, instances of damaged or faulty items can still occur. If you receive such an item, it is crucial to document the damage or defects with photos and clear descriptions. Reach out to Amazon’s customer service with this evidence to request either a replacement or a refund. In most cases, Amazon will promptly resolve the issue and ensure you are satisfied with the outcome.
Additionally, some customers complain about misleading product descriptions or receiving items that do not match the details provided. This can be particularly frustrating, especially when the purchased product does not meet your expectations. If you find yourself in this situation, gather evidence such as screenshots, photos, or any discrepancies in the description, and contact Amazon’s customer service. Clearly explain the issue and provide them with the evidence to substantiate your claim. Amazon usually takes these complaints seriously and will work towards finding a fair resolution.
One common challenge that customers encounter when dealing with Amazon complaints is navigating the complex and often confusing customer service system. To make the process smoother, familiarize yourself with the various support channels Amazon offers. These include live chat, email support, and phone support. Depending on the urgency and nature of your complaint, you can choose the most appropriate support channel to contact Amazon. Keep in mind that during busy times, such as the holiday season, response times may be longer than usual. Patience and persistence are key when dealing with Amazon’s customer service.
If you find that your initial contact with Amazon’s customer service is unsuccessful, do not feel discouraged. Amazon has a robust appeal process that allows customers to escalate their complaints to a higher level. If you believe your complaint has not been adequately addressed or resolved, consider submitting an appeal through Amazon’s official website. Provide all relevant information, including case numbers, supporting documents, and a clear and concise description of your issue. Amazon will review your appeal and take appropriate actions to resolve the matter.
It is worth mentioning that prevention is always better than cure, and there are proactive steps you can take to avoid Amazon complaints altogether. Before making a purchase, carefully read customer reviews and ratings to get an idea of the product’s quality and reliability. Pay attention to detailed product descriptions, including dimensions, materials, and any potential limitations. Utilize the ‘Ask a Question’ feature to clarify any doubts you may have about the item before buying. By being thorough and well-informed, you can significantly reduce the likelihood of experiencing issues with your purchase.
